Question: Several of you indicated that you quit smoking weed, why did you? I am interested in this phenomenon of deciding to quit smoking weed forever.

So why did you? What was your thought process? What were the drawbacks? Please be specific. Thanks!

I quit smoking weed when my first child was born(I was 25),just didn't feel like trying to raise a family with a buzz on,I didn't think it would be fair to my daughter or my wife(who doesn't smoke weed).Plus I was getting tired of getting stoned.

The only drawbacks were I was so used to getting stoned all the time I associated a lot of things with it.We always used to catch a buzz before watching a movie,before playing video games,before going out,before going to a concert,etc.So after I quit it felt weird to do those things straight.Stuff like that,purely psychological.

It didn't really save on any money because I never bought weed,me and all my friends grew it.

After getting it all out of my system I wake up with more energy,it is easier to get through my day...blah blah blah.I just felt a lot better after I quit.

I stopped completely from the late 80's to the early 90's because it did not bring me anymore joy, I also had changed continent (it is really tough to share a joint in Europe if you do not smoke tobacco even with grass, they always put the equivalent of a ciggie with the Mary Jane) and I did not feel like it.

Marijuana is not addictive physically but it can be psychologically (mentally), but my experience proved that you can stop it if you want, and you do not have to really make an effort. I started again in 92 but sporadically and really enjoyed it , then now I smoke maybe three times a month and it is because I want to and not because I need to.
